Origin and Meaning of the Name {var1}

While many names have ancient roots, Leo stands out for its rich history and powerful symbolism. You'll find that Leo originates from the Latin word "leo," meaning lion. This connection to the king of the jungle immediately evokes images of strength, courage, and leadership.

The name Leo has a significant historical significance, dating back to ancient Roman times. It's been carried by numerous popes, emperors, and saints throughout history, adding to its regal and spiritual associations.

You might be interested to know that Leo has been a popular name across various cultures, showcasing its enduring appeal and cultural impact.

In astrology, Leo is associated with the fifth sign of the zodiac, represented by the lion. This connection further emphasizes the name's links to confidence, charisma, and natural leadership abilities.

Mythological Ties

Beyond its astrological connections, the name Leo boasts rich mythological ties that further enhance its spiritual significance. When you explore Leo mythology, you'll find a fabric of tales woven across various cultures. The Leo constellation, often associated with the Nemean Lion in Greek mythology, represents strength, courage, and nobility.

In many mythological traditions, Leo is linked to:

  1. Hercules' first labor, where he defeated the invincible Nemean Lion
  2. The Egyptian goddess Sekhmet, depicted as a lioness and symbolizing power and protection
  3. The Babylonian lion-god Nergal, associated with war and pestilence
  4. The Hindu deity Narasimha, an avatar of Vishnu with a lion's head

These mythological connections imbue the name Leo with a sense of divine power and protection.

Language Influence

Language plays a pivotal role in shaping the spiritual meaning of the name Leo. As you explore the linguistic significance of this powerful name, you'll discover how its evolution across different tongues has contributed to its spiritual essence.

The name Leo's roots in Latin, meaning "lion," have influenced its perception in various cultures. This linguistic connection to the king of the jungle has imbued the name with qualities of strength, courage, and leadership. As languages evolved, so did the spiritual connotations associated with Leo.

Consider these aspects of language influence on Leo's spiritual meaning:

  1. Greek influence: In Greek, "leon" reinforced the lion symbolism, adding wisdom and nobility.
  2. Hebrew adaptation: "Aryeh" or "Leib" in Hebrew further emphasized the lion's spiritual significance.
  3. Romance languages: Italian "Leone" and Spanish "León" maintained the regal connotations.
  4. Germanic languages: The name's adoption in German and English preserved its strength-based meaning.
